Essential Healthcare Solutions is seeking qualified MedicalRecords Technicians (MRT), also known as Health Information Technicians or MedicalRecords Specialists, to join our growing team. We are looking for healthcare professionals responsible for managing patient health information. Their core duties include organizing, analyzing, coding, and maintaining patient medicalrecords in both manual and digital formats, ensuring accuracy and compliance with regulations. MRTs do not provide direct patient care, but they are crucial for smooth healthcare operations by ensuring that records are complete, confidential, and readily available to providers.

How much does a medical records clerk earn in Monroe, NJ?
The average medical records clerk in Monroe, NJ earns between $26,000 and $44,000 annually. This compares to the national average medical records clerk range of $25,000 to $40,000.
Average medical records clerk salary in Monroe, NJ
$34,000
